Do you care about the environment, love working outdoors and want to be part of a community of like-minded people? If yes, we need your support.
We’re looking for a small number of active and dedicated volunteers to help us preserve the natural beauty of Moreton Island by:

  • controlling the spread of pest plants 
  • regenerating degraded areas with native plants
  • removing rubbish from beaches and campsites.

During our volunteer weekends, volunteers are expected to:

  • work within a small team for at least 9 hours over 3 days
  • be on time for daily briefings and follow instructions
  • be self-sufficient, proactive and considerate of others.

By volunteering with us, you’ll gain skills in plant identification, weed control and plant propagation, plus contribute to preserving one of the most pristine places in the world.
Due to travel times it is not practical to conduct day trips for volunteer work.
We support overnight stays by providing single tents, stretchers, and a camp kitchen with prep and cooking utensils -- pots etc.

On our volunteering trips we stay at either Blue Lagoon or North Point campground. Camp equipment is easy to set up - sometimes already set up.  A camp kitchen, plates and cutlery provided,drinking water, stoves, prep benches, 316 liter fridge/ freezer, lighting, 240 volt charging and dining tables under cover.
  • your own standup in, screened tent (rated as 4 pers), stretchers and sleeping mats
  • a well-appointed communal kitchen and covered seating area
  •  a hot shower
  • NPWS toilet
What to bring
  • food and beverages for the entire trip, cold food in an esky
  • sleeping bag and a pillow if required
  • hat, long-sleeve shirt, closed shoes 
  • sunscreen and insect repellent
  • secateurs if you have them.
  • gardening gloves

Trips depart from Port of Brisbane Friday morning and return Sunday afternoon, unless otherwise specified.

Cost payable to MIPC.
$100 for first time volunteers
$80 for returning volunteers (note; MICat passenger return fare is $78)

Moreton Island Protection Committee uses these funds to provide ferry fares, 4WD transport, camp kitchen and tent accommodation.
All you need is BYO food and bedding (bare stretcher provided).
MIPC can make your contribution do all this, thanks to the support provided by; 
  • Mulgumpin Camping for providing shed for camp kitchen and camp sites, 
  • MICat ferry for significantly discounted fares,
  • Members donations provide camp equipment, nursery equipment and supplies.
  • Volunteers 4WD's provide transport 
  • Port of Brisbane for camping equipment, nursery equipment and supplies.
  • Bunings for nursery equipment and supplies.
